Ordinals
beta
Address bc1p0mjcrr8xa7u8rz87hmmflnprvyrsqrwy3phk6kejry38vnnrr5sseuna3v
sat balance
50984
runes balances
outputs
7392b7d85282111fd29a69d1e17bc8e8a2c226fdb8792a0529b12a14b109cd08:2